The following tables compare the gender pay gap results for 2022, 2023 and 2024.
Table 7.1: CSO Annual Headcount on Snapshot Dates | |||||
Year | Headcount | Full-time Employees | Part-time Employees | Total Employees | of whom are temporary |
---|---|---|---|---|---|
2024 | Male | 477 | 8 | 485 | 14 |
Female | 512 | 83 | 595 | 19 | |
Total | 989 | 91 | 1080 | 33 | |
2023 | Male | 467 | 8 | 475 | 59 |
Female | 517 | 75 | 592 | 67 | |
Total | 984 | 83 | 1067 | 126 | |
2022 | Male | 449 | 13 | 462 | 59 |
Female | 477 | 88 | 565 | 53 | |
Total | 926 | 101 | 1027 | 112 |
Table 7.2: CSO Annual Mean Gender Pay Gap on Snapshot Dates | |||
Mean Gender Pay Gap | |||
---|---|---|---|
2024 | 2023 | 2022 | |
All Employees | 6.9% | 8.2% | 8.5% |
Part-time Employees | 3.1% | -0.6% | 1.1% |
Temporary Employees | 2.2% | 1.6% | 5.4% |
Table 7.3: CSO Annual Median Gender Pay Gap on Snapshot Dates | |||
Median Gender Pay Gap | |||
---|---|---|---|
2024 | 2023 | 2022 | |
All Employees | 3.6% | 3.5% | 5.9% |
Part-time Employees | -14.6% | -9.8% | -9.8% |
Temporary Employees | -8.2% | 0.6% | 0.0% |
The following table compares the composition of Temporary Employees in the CSO for 2022, 2023 and 2024.
Table 7.4: CSO Temporary Employees on Snapshot Dates | ||||||
Year | Headcount | Non-Field Employees1 | Field Employees2 | Total Temporary Employees | All Employees | Temporary Employees % |
---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
2024 | Male | 4 | 10 | 14 | 485 | 3% |
Female | 8 | 11 | 19 | 595 | 3% | |
Total | 12 | 21 | 33 | 1080 | 3% | |
2023 | Male | 11 | 48 | 59 | 475 | 12% |
Female | 14 | 53 | 67 | 592 | 11% | |
Total | 25 | 101 | 126 | 1067 | 12% | |
2022 | Male | 41 | 18 | 59 | 462 | 13% |
Female | 36 | 17 | 53 | 565 | 9% | |
Total | 77 | 35 | 112 | 1027 | 11% |
1 Non-Field is employees in grades of TCO, Graduate and Interns
2 Field is employees in grades of Survey Coordinator, Survey Interviewer and Tourist Enumerator
